Security for Costs
U.S. District Court for the Middle District of Pennsylvania
U.S. District Court for the Middle District of Pennsylvania
In any action in which the plaintiff was not a resident of the Middle District of Pennsylvania at the time suit was brought, or, having been so afterwards removed from this district, the court may enter an order for security for costs upon application and notice. If the party or parties fail to post security as fixed by the court, a judgment of dismissal may be entered upon motion.
